Meet Our Spring 2023 Scholarship Winner – Artem Khaiet

“Distracted driving claimed over 3,000 lives in 2020 (NHTSA). Many keep texting and driving despite knowing the risks, so awareness campaigns warning about the dangers of distracted driving have little impact. So is simply telling teens not to do it. However, the answer may lie in technology – specifically, software. There are apps that can warn people when they exceed the speed limit, turn off notifications when driving, and lock phones to only allow access to navigation or music programs. These apps remove the temptation to glance over to read a new text, but few drivers are aware of them. Therefore, in addition to spreading awareness about the dangers of distracted driving, we should also make teens aware of ways to resist the urge to do it and incentivize the use of helpful mobile applications…”
